PURPOSE: To sufficiently remove unnecessary elements in presintering and to obtain the title high-density and high-strength superconductor having excellent critical current density by carrying out calcination at the time of calcining a mixed powder contg. specified amts. of raw compds., presintering, and then sintering the calcined product to produce the superconductor.
CONSTITUTION: The specified amts. of the compds. contg. the respective elements constituting the oxide superconductor expressed by A-B-C-D are weighed, and mixed to obtain the mixed powder as the starting material (A is rare-earth elements including Y and Sc, B is Sr, Ba, Ca, Be, Mg, and Ra, C is Cu or ≥2 kinds including Cu among Cu, Ag, Au, and Nb, and D is ≥1 kind contg. O among F, Cl, etc., and O). The mixed powder is calcined at 800W910°C to sufficiently remove unnecessary elements and presintered, then the calcined product is crushed, if necessary, sized, mixed, and formed, and the formed product is sintered at 800W950°C for 6W50hr in an O2-contg. atmosphere.
